29 CFR 1926.100(a): Employees were not protected by protective helmets while working in areas where there was a possible danger of head injury from impact, or from falling or flying objects, or from electrical shock and burns: a) 1090 Swedesford Rd. Ambler, PA 19002- On or about June 9, 2025, employees working within the excavation for a basement window well without utilizing hard hats and were exposed to head injuries from impact and falling objects.

29 CFR 1926.651(c)(2):A stairway, ladder, ramp or other safe means of egress was not located in trench excavations that were 4 feet (1.22m) or more in depth so as to require no more than 25 feet (7.62m) of lateral travel for employees: a) 1090 Swedesford Rd. Ambler, PA 19002- On or about June 9, 2025, employees accessed a 7 foot deep excavation without a safe means of egress. An A-frame ladder in the excavation that employees utilized for egress did not extend 3 feet above the height of the ground.

29 CFR 1926.651(k)(1): Daily inspections of excavations, the adjacent areas, and protective systems were not made by a competent person for evidence of a situation that could have resulted in possible cave-ins, indications of failure of protective systems, hazardous atmospheres, or other hazardous conditions: a) 1090 Swedesford Rd. Ambler, PA 19002- On or about June 9, 2025, an inspection of the excavations, the adjacent areas, and protective systems was not conducted by a competent person prior to the start of work and as needed throughout the shift. The employer did not ensure that the excavation was inspected by a competent person prior to allowing employees to enter the excavation and begin work.

29 CFR 1926.652(a)(1):Each employee in an excavation was not protected from cave-ins by an adequate protective system designed in accordance with 29 CFR 1926.652 (b) or (c). a) 1090 Swedesford Rd. Ambler, PA 19002- On or about June 9, 2025, employees accessed a 7 foot deep excavation and were not protected from cave-ins by an adequate protective system.
